Did you do an output test on the motor first while you had VCDS on it?.

 

Sometimes the flap can become unsynced from the rest of the motors and show the error, doing an output test and basic setting will force the motor to resync if it can.

 

It may sort your issue for no outlay, must be worth a try?.
